Essential Tools and Materials for the Job

Before you dive into the wiring, you need to gather the right gear. Having everything on hand prevents mid-project hardware store runs and ensures a clean, professional-looking install that can withstand vibrations.

Start with a high-quality amplifier wiring kit. This kit should include a power cable, a ground cable, an RCA signal cable, a remote turn-on wire, and an inline fuse holder. Ensure the wire gauge matches your amplifier’s power requirements.

You will also need a basic set of hand tools. A socket set is vital for disconnecting the battery and finding ground points. Wire strippers, crimpers, and a set of plastic trim removal tools will protect your interior panels from scratches.

Recommended Tool Checklist

  • Socket Wrench Set: For battery terminals and seat bolts.
  • Wire Strippers/Crimpers: To ensure solid electrical connections.
  • Trim Removal Tools: To pry up carpet and plastic panels safely.
  • Multimeter: For testing 12V power and ground continuity.
  • Zip Ties: To secure loose wires away from moving parts.
  • Heat Shrink Tubing: To insulate and protect your connections.

Understanding Your Signal Source

The first step in how to connect subwoofer to car stereo units is determining how your head unit sends signals. Modern aftermarket stereos usually have dedicated RCA outputs on the back specifically for subwoofers.

If you are keeping your factory head unit, you likely won’t find RCA ports. In this case, you must use a Line Output Converter (LOC). This device taps into your existing speaker wires and converts the signal into an RCA format.

Some modern amplifiers feature high-level inputs. These allow you to run speaker wires directly into the amp without a converter. Always check your amplifier’s manual to see which input method it supports before buying extra adapters.

RCA vs. Speaker Level Inputs

RCA cables provide a cleaner, low-voltage signal that is less prone to interference. Whenever possible, use an aftermarket stereo with high-voltage RCA pre-outs to get the best sound quality and lowest noise floor.

Speaker level inputs are convenient for keeping a “stock” look in your dashboard. However, they can sometimes introduce a small amount of distortion. High-quality LOCs can mitigate this and provide a remote turn-on signal for your amp.

To begin the physical installation, you must first disconnect the negative terminal of your vehicle’s battery. This is a non-negotiable safety step to prevent blown fuses or electrical fires while you are working with live wires.

Once the power is cut, remove your head unit from the dashboard. Use your trim tools to gently pop off the surrounding bezel and unscrew the mounting bolts. Pull the stereo forward to access the wiring harness and RCA ports.

Plug your RCA cables into the subwoofer output ports. If your stereo has multiple outputs, look for the ones labeled “SW” or “Sub.” Connect the thin blue remote turn-on wire to the stereo’s “Power Antenna” or “Remote” lead.

Routing the Signal Cables

Run the RCA and remote wires from the dashboard down toward the floorboards. Most DIYers prefer to hide these wires under the door sill plates. Use your trim tool to lift the plastic and tuck the wires neatly underneath.

Keep your signal cables (RCAs) on the opposite side of the vehicle from your main power cable. If you run them side-by-side, the high current in the power wire can create electromagnetic interference, resulting in a constant hum or whine.

Continue routing the wires toward the trunk or the area where your subwoofer box will sit. Ensure there is enough slack so the wires aren’t under tension when the seats are moved or the vehicle flexes during off-road use.

Running Power Through the Firewall

The most challenging part of learning how to connect subwoofer to car stereo systems is getting the heavy-gauge power wire from the battery to the cabin. You must find a rubber grommet in the firewall to pass the wire through.

Look for existing wire bundles passing through the firewall. You can often carefully poke a small hole in the edge of the grommet to slide your power wire through. Avoid drilling through metal whenever possible to prevent rust and sharp edges.

If you must drill a new hole, always use a plastic or rubber grommet to protect the wire. A bare wire rubbing against a metal firewall will eventually short out, which is a major fire hazard in any vehicle.

Mounting the Inline Fuse

The inline fuse is your system’s primary protection. Mount the fuse holder as close to the battery as possible—ideally within 12 to 18 inches. This ensures that if the wire shorts out anywhere along its length, the fuse will blow immediately.

Use a fuse that matches the amperage rating of your amplifier. Never use a fuse with a higher rating than the wire can handle. For example, an 8-gauge wire typically uses a 40-60 amp fuse depending on the length of the run.

Secure the fuse holder to a flat surface in the engine bay using self-tapping screws or heavy-duty zip ties. Ensure it is away from extreme heat sources like the exhaust manifold or moving parts like the cooling fans.

Establishing a Solid Ground Connection

A poor ground is the leading cause of amplifier failure and noise issues. Your ground wire should be the same gauge as your power wire but much shorter. Ideally, the ground lead should be less than 3 feet long.

Find a solid, unpainted metal part of the vehicle’s chassis. A seat bolt or a dedicated factory ground point works best. Use sandpaper or a wire brush to scrape away all paint until you see shiny, bare metal.

Attach the ground wire using a ring terminal and tighten the bolt securely. If you are building an off-road rig, consider using a star washer to help the terminal “bite” into the metal and resist loosening from heavy vibrations.

Testing Ground Quality

Use your multimeter to check the resistance between your ground point and the negative battery terminal. A reading of less than 0.5 ohms indicates a strong connection. If the resistance is high, find a different location or clean the metal better.

In some older vehicles, you may need to perform the “Big Three” upgrade. This involves beefing up the factory wires between the alternator, battery, and chassis to handle the increased current demand of a powerful subwoofer system.

Connecting the Subwoofer to the Amplifier

Now that the amp has power, ground, and a signal, it is time to connect the actual speaker. When figuring out how to connect subwoofer to car stereo systems, you must pay close attention to impedance (ohms).

If you have a single voice coil (SVC) sub, simply connect the positive and negative terminals to the amp. If you have a dual voice coil (DVC) sub, you can wire it in series or parallel to change the load the amplifier sees.

Wiring in parallel (connecting both positives together and both negatives together) drops the impedance, allowing the amp to put out more power. Ensure your amplifier is stable at the resulting ohm load to avoid overheating.

Sealing the Enclosure

Ensure your subwoofer is mounted firmly inside its box. Use a gasket or foam tape to create an airtight seal. Any air leaks around the mounting rim will cause “chuffing” noises and significantly reduce the impact of the bass.

If you are using a ported box, make sure the port is clear of obstructions. For off-roaders, consider using a down-firing enclosure. This protects the speaker cone from gear sliding around in the back of your rig while providing excellent cabin loading.

Final Tuning and Calibration

Once everything is plugged in, reconnect the battery and turn on the stereo. The amplifier should light up. If it goes into “Protect Mode,” immediately turn it off and check your wiring for shorts or loose connections.

Set your head unit’s EQ to “Flat” and turn the volume up to about 75%. Slowly turn the gain knob on the amplifier up until you hear the slightest bit of distortion, then back it off slightly. This is your maximum clean volume.

Adjust the Low Pass Filter (LPF) to around 80Hz to 100Hz. This ensures the subwoofer only plays deep bass notes and doesn’t try to reproduce vocals. Use the “Bass Boost” sparingly, as it can easily lead to clipping and speaker damage.

Using a Multimeter for Precision Tuning

For a pro-level setup, use a multimeter to set the gain. Calculate the target voltage using the formula: Square Root of (Watts x Ohms). Play a 50Hz test tone and adjust the gain until the multimeter reads the target AC voltage at the speaker terminals.

This method prevents “ear fatigue” and ensures you are getting the maximum safe power out of your equipment. It also protects your investment by preventing the voice coils from overheating due to a clipped signal.

Frequently Asked Questions About Subwoofer Installation

Can I connect a subwoofer to a factory radio?

Yes, you can. You will need a Line Output Converter (LOC) to tap into the factory speaker wires. This device converts the high-level signal into an RCA signal that your amplifier can use. Some amplifiers have this feature built-in.

What gauge wire do I need for my amp?

This depends on the total wattage. For systems under 500 watts RMS, 8-gauge wire is usually sufficient. For systems between 500 and 1000 watts, use 4-gauge wire. Always use Oxygen-Free Copper (OFC) for the best conductivity and corrosion resistance.

Why is my amp getting hot and turning off?

This is usually due to poor ventilation, a bad ground connection, or an impedance mismatch. Ensure your amp has air space around it. Also, check that your subwoofer’s ohm load isn’t lower than what the amplifier is rated to handle.

Do I need a capacitor for my subwoofer?

In most cases, no. A capacitor is a “band-aid” for a weak electrical system. If your lights are dimming, you are better off upgrading your battery or alternator. A high-quality AGM battery is far more effective than a standard capacitor.
